Haiti - Politic : The fate of 130,000 illegal Haitians in Chile on the agenda of the Minister of the Interior 13/06/2018 08:31:38
At the beginning of the week Jean Marie Reynaldo Brunet, the Minister of the Interior received at his Offices, the visit of the accredited Ambassador of Chile in Haiti, Patricio Utreras Diaz.
In particular, the situation of some 200,000 immigrant Haitian compatriots in Chile, including 130,000 in illegal migration, that must be regularized before July 2019. Minister Brunet took the opportunity to announce to the Chilean Diplomate, the participation of his Ministry in a "Task force", responsible for finding an official and rapid response to the regularization of Haitians in Chile including facilitating their access to administrative documents (certificates of good life and morals among others) to regularize their migration situation.
In addition, the following topics were discussed: cooperation in education and higher education; the support of Chile to Haiti in the field of Civil Protection and the strengthening of emergency services and the establishment of terms of reference for the training of firefighters in Chile.
Minister Brunet, who considers these exchanges beneficial for the improvement of friendship relations and the strengthening of cooperation, reaffirmed his will to work together for the harmonious development of the relations between the two countries and assured that the points evoked deserving of an early response from the Government of Haiti will be reported to the next Council of Ministers.
Recall that last April on the sidelines of the VIIIth Summit of the Americas, President Jovenel Moïse met with the President of Chile Sebastián Piñera, particularly on the issue of migration https://www.haitilibre.com/en/news-24103-haiti-flash-moise-discusses-visas-with-the-president-of-chile.html . Following this meeting, the Ministry of the Interior had been instructed to work on the standardization of this situation.
